Senior Data Engineer

Senior Data Engineer

We are looking for a Senior Data Engineer with an MS or BS in Computer Science, Engineering, or a related field OR equivalent practical experience in data engineering.

Required Skills

  • 6+ years of industry experience working with distributed data technologies (e.g., Hadoop, MapReduce, Spark, Flink, Kafka, etc.) for building efficient and large-scale data pipelines.
  • Proven ability to design, build, and maintain scalable and efficient data pipelines that handle large volumes of data.
  • Software engineering proficiency in at least one high-level programming language (Java, Python, or equivalent).
  • Experience in building batch data processing pipelines specifically curated for data science applications.
  • Strongly preferred experience in developing stream-processing applications using technologies like Apache Flink, Spark-Streaming, Apache Storm, Kafka Streams, Apache Druid, Apache Iceberg, or similar.
Job Category: Onsite/Remote

Apply for this position

Allowed Type(s): .pdf, .doc, .docx